摘要
It is demonstrated experimentally that a Bessel pump pulse provides group-velocity-matched Raman conversion of 100 fs, 1 GW laser pulses in liquids. By virtue of the peculiar geometry of Bessel beams, self-phase-modulation, and thereby continuum generation from the pump, is fully suppressed, while the beam quality of the emitted Stokes radiation is close to a perfect Gaussian beam. Conversion efficiencies are sufficient for the Stokes light to generate a continuum at elevated pump levels. (C) 1998 Published by Elsevier Science B.V. All rights reserved.
